2. Additional Legal Pages

Your website also includes an Imprint page, which is required in some countries:

Imprint Page

Your Imprint page is stored in src/app/imprint/page.tsx

About Imprint:

  • Required by law in many European countries, particularly Germany, Austria, and Switzerland
  • Contains company information and legal details
  • Accessible at https://superfa.st/imprint
  • Edit the content to include your company's legal information

Legal Requirements:

The Imprint (Impressum) is legally required in:

  • Germany: Required for all commercial websites under §5 TMG
  • Austria: Required under §25 ECG
  • Switzerland: Required under Art. 3 UWG
  • Other EU countries: May have similar requirements under their e-commerce laws

Required Information:

Your Imprint should include:

  • Company name and legal form
  • Registered address
  • Contact information (phone, email)
  • Registration number and court of registration
  • VAT ID number (if applicable)
  • Name of the responsible person
